Small Signal Transistor Market Summary

As per MRFR analysis, the Small Signal Transistor Market Size was estimated at 5.072 USD Billion in 2024. The Small Signal Transistor industry is projected to grow from 5.255 USD Billion in 2025 to 7.494 USD Billion by 2035, exhibiting a compound annual growth rate (CAGR) of 3.61 during the forecast period 2025 - 2035.

BJT (Dominant) vs. FET (Emerging)

The Bipolar Junction Transistor (BJT) continues to reign as the dominant technology in the Small Signal Transistor Market, renowned for its high current gain and linearity which make it a preferred choice in audio amplifications and switching applications. BGJs are deeply integrated into legacy systems, fostering a strong market presence. Conversely, the Field Effect Transistor (FET) emerges as a compelling alternative due to its low power consumption and high input impedance, facilitating its rapid adoption in digital circuitry and communication devices. The increasing need for compact, efficient components within the evolving electronics landscape positions FETs as a significant player, thereby complementing traditional BJTs.

Surface Mount Device (Dominant) vs. Flip Chip (Emerging)

The Surface Mount Device (SMD) segment is dominant in the Small Signal Transistor Market, primarily due to its adaptability in modern electronic designs and manufacturing efficiency. SMDs have streamlined integration into circuit boards, resulting in faster production times and reduced assembly costs. Their flat profile is particularly advantageous in high-density applications. In contrast, the Flip Chip segment is emerging as a significant player, praised for its superior heat dissipation and electrical performance. This package type facilitates direct connection between the die and the PCB, minimizing signal loss and improving overall signal integrity. As electronic devices continue to evolve towards greater efficiency and performance, the Flip Chip's capabilities make it increasingly attractive, especially in sectors demanding high-performance components.

North America : Innovation and Demand Surge

North America is the largest market for small signal transistors, holding approximately 40% of the global market share. The region's growth is driven by advancements in consumer electronics, automotive applications, and the increasing demand for energy-efficient solutions. Regulatory support for green technologies and semiconductor manufacturing further catalyzes market expansion. The United States is the primary contributor, with key players like Texas Instruments and ON Semiconductor leading the charge. The competitive landscape is robust, with a focus on innovation and sustainability. Canada also plays a significant role, contributing to the region's technological advancements and market growth.

In August 2025, STMicroelectronics (FR) announced a significant investment in expanding its semiconductor manufacturing capabilities in Europe. This move is strategically important as it aligns with the European Union's push for semiconductor self-sufficiency, potentially positioning STMicroelectronics as a key player in the regional market. The investment not only enhances production capacity but also reinforces the company's commitment to sustainability and innovation in semiconductor technology.

In September 2025, Infineon Technologies (DE) launched a new series of small signal transistors designed for automotive applications, emphasizing energy efficiency and reliability. This product introduction is crucial as it addresses the growing demand for advanced automotive electronics, particularly in electric vehicles. By focusing on this niche, Infineon Technologies is likely to strengthen its market position and cater to the evolving needs of the automotive sector.

In October 2025, Nexperia (NL) entered into a strategic partnership with a leading automotive manufacturer to develop customized small signal transistors for next-generation vehicles. This collaboration is indicative of Nexperia's proactive approach to innovation and market responsiveness, potentially allowing the company to capture a larger share of the automotive electronics market. Such partnerships are essential for driving technological advancements and meeting the specific requirements of high-growth sectors.
